Gambia Chooses Lawmakers as Leader Seeks Backing for Reforms
BANJUL (Capital Markets in Africa) – Gambians are going to the polls on Thursday in a parliamentary vote that will be crucial for the new government’s ability to implement reforms after two decades of rule by Yahya Jammeh, the former dictator ousted by West African neighbors in January. President Adama Barrow defeated Jammeh in presidential elections in December with the support of seven political parties that had rallied behind him amid growing discontent with the former leader’s repressive regime.
